Trump's awkward water bottle moment caught on camera

Donald Trump has once again become an internet meme after uffering an awkward water bottle moment at the podium.

The 72-year-old was making a speech about his 11-day trip to Asia in the White House when the thirst struck.

He stopped midway through his speech and looked underneath the podium, where White House staff usually leave either a bottle or glass of water, but was left empty handed.

"They don't have water," Trump said.

"That's OK."

The whole thing was caught on camera, with people taking to Twitter to mock the President for the embarrassing slip.

“Donald Trump drinks water like my child drinks out of a sippy cup,” one person said.

“Trump has always had the maturity level of a 3-year-old. The fact that he drinks water like a 3-year-old is just icing on the cake,” another person said.

People are even more amused by Trump’s water moment after he relentlessly mocked Republican rival Marco Rubio for his need to drink water during his speeches in 2013.

“He's like this: 'I need water. Help me, I need water,” Trump said in a speech in 2016, pretending to stagger around the stage.

Now, Rubio has taken to Twitter to get his own back.

"Similar, but needs work on his form.Has to be done in one single motion & eyes should never leave the camera. But not bad for his 1st time," he Tweeted.
